What Does A Horseshoe With An In The Middle Mean?
For instance, the little yellow horseshoe with an exclamation point in the middle. What does that thing mean? The horseshoe warning light is your low tire pressure symbol, and it means the air is low in one or more of your tires.

How can you tell how old a horseshoe is?
You can date a horseshoe through its characteristics. As horseshoes evolved, they developed characteristics that can tell what period they were made. The shape, number of nail holes, and metal used are some identifiers of a horseshoe’s age.

How do the Irish hang a horseshoe?
There is a strong Irish belief that the shoes be hung upright like the ‘letter U’ to collect and store the luck inside. Other cultures believe that the shoe should be hung like an upside down ‘letter U’ so that the luck spills out and over anyone passing under it.

What does an exclamation mark in parentheses mean on a car?
Brake system warning light. The dashboard light that looks like a circle inside a set of parenthesis with an exclamation point in the middle represents your brake system – and if it comes on while driving, you need to pay immediate attention to it.
